؟ أداة بناء Gradle
Gradle عبارة عن أداة أتمتة بناء قابلة للتطوير بدرجة كبيرة ومصممة للتعامل مع كل شيء بدءًا من إنشاءات المؤسسات الكبيرة ومتعددة المشاريع وحتى مهام التطوير السريعة عبر لغات مختلفة. تتكامل بنية Gradle المعيارية الموجهة نحو الأداء بسلاسة مع بيئات التطوير، مما يجعلها حلاً مناسبًا لإنشاء التطبيقات واختبارها ونشرها على Java و Kotlin و Scala و Android و Groovy و C++ و Swift .
للحصول على نظرة شاملة، يرجى زيارة الصفحة الرئيسية الرسمية لمشروع Gradle.
ابدء
يعد البدء باستخدام Gradle أمرًا سهلاً مع هذه الموارد الأساسية. اتبع ما يلي لتثبيت Gradle وإعداد المشاريع الأولية واستكشاف الأنظمة الأساسية المدعومة:
- تثبيت غرادل
- إنشاء مشاريع للغات والأطر الشائعة :
- تطبيقات جافا
- وحدات جافا
- تطبيقات أندرويد
- تطبيقات رائعة
- مكتبات كوتلين
- تطبيقات سكالا
- تطبيقات ويب Spring Boot
- مكتبات لغة C++
- تطبيقات سويفت
- مكتبات سويفت
استكشف مجموعة موارد Gradle الكاملة من خلال وثائق Gradle.
؟ التكامل السلس بين IDE وCI
تم تصميم Gradle للعمل بسلاسة مع مجموعة متنوعة من بيئات التطوير المتكاملة (IDEs) وأنظمة التكامل المستمر (CI)، مما يوفر دعمًا شاملاً لسير العمل المبسط:
- بيئات التطوير المتكاملة المدعومة : دمج Gradle بسرعة مع Android Studio وIntelliJ IDEA وEclipse وNetBeans وVisual Studio Code.
- التكامل المستمر : يتصل Gradle بسهولة بأدوات CI الشائعة، بما في ذلك Jenkins وGitHub Actions وGitLab CI وCircleCI والمزيد، لتبسيط مسارات البناء والنشر.
؟ مصادر التعلم لGradle
ابدأ معرفتك بـ Gradle من خلال الدورات التدريبية والأدلة ودعم المجتمع المصمم خصيصًا لمستويات الخبرة المختلفة:
- الدورات المجانية لجامعة DPE : مجموعة من الدورات التدريبية العملية لتعلم Gradle، كاملة مع المهام القائمة على المشاريع لتحسين مهارات العالم الحقيقي.
- موارد مجتمع Gradle : اكتشف مجموعة من الموارد والبرامج التعليمية والأدلة لدعم رحلة Gradle الخاصة بك، بدءًا من المفاهيم الأساسية وحتى الممارسات المتقدمة.
- كتاب طبخ Gradle : قم بالوصول إلى مجموعة عملية من وصفات Gradle وأفضل الممارسات لمساعدتك على العمل بكفاءة مع Gradle في سيناريوهات مختلفة.
دعم المجتمع وموارده
يقدم مجتمع Gradle مجموعة من المنتديات والوثائق والمساعدة المباشرة لإرشادك خلال كل خطوة من رحلة Gradle الخاصة بك:
- الوثائق : يغطي دليل مستخدم Gradle كل شيء بدءًا من التكوينات الأساسية وحتى التكوينات المتقدمة.
- منتدى المجتمع : تفاعل مع الآخرين في منتدى Gradle لإجراء المناقشات والنصائح وأفضل الممارسات.
- Community Slack : انضم إلى قناة Slack الخاصة بنا لإجراء مناقشات في الوقت الفعلي، مع قنوات متخصصة مثل
#github-integrations
لموضوعات التكامل. - النشرة الإخبارية : اشترك في النشرة الإخبارية لـ Gradle للحصول على الأخبار والبرامج التعليمية وأبرز أحداث المجتمع.
نصيحة سريعة : يتم تشجيع المساهمين الجدد في مشاريع Gradle على طرح الأسئلة في قناة Slack #community-support
.
؟ المساهمة في غرادل
- دليل المساهمة : ساهم في Gradle عن طريق إرسال التصحيحات أو طلبات السحب لتحسين التعليمات البرمجية أو الوثائق.
- قواعد السلوك : تطبق Gradle قواعد سلوك لضمان وجود مجتمع ترحيبي وداعم لجميع المساهمين.
؟ موارد إضافية
لتحقيق أقصى استفادة من Gradle، استفد من هذه الموارد الإضافية:
- وثائق Gradle - دليلك الأمثل لجميع الوثائق المتعلقة بـ Gradle.
- جامعة DPE - اكتشف البرامج التعليمية المصممة لمساعدتك على البدء بسرعة.
- موارد المجتمع - ابحث عن المزيد من المواد التي يساهم بها المجتمع لتوسيع معرفتك.
؟ ابق على اتصال بمجتمع Gradle واحصل على آخر الأخبار والتدريب والتحديثات عبر Slack والمنتدى ونشرتنا الإخبارية .